The one page PDF (output.PDF)

1. opens in Chrome (Version 110.0.5481.100) and renders without error.

2. when opened in

      Adobe Acrobe Reader DC (Continuous Release)  (Windows) (Version 2022.003.20314) (64 bit)

      [AGM Version 7.000.00002]

      [Cool Type Version 8.011.00002]

      [Core Version 22.768]

      [JP2k Version 4.000.0000.52132]

 

and then scrolling to the bottom of the page a popup is displayed with the message:

 

                                  "A drawing error occurred."

 

No image is displayed. Adobe Acrobat Reader shows a blank page.

 

The render of the PDF to PNG (from Pdfium) is attached as output.pdf.0.png.
